1. 7p - 6pc + 3c - 2 Number of terms: Coefficients: Constant terms:​

Step-by-step explanation:

Given:

7p - 6pc + 3c - 2

Find:

Number of terms

Coefficients

Constant terms

Computation:

Number of terms = 4

Coefficients = (7, -6, 3)

Constant terms = -2
